Transaction 669e31af3815e2ddda65544748cc2acf37ecaa0f3ff83213e4f10d411d6e183f

1 Input
2 Outputs
  • 669e31af3815e2ddda65544748cc2acf37ecaa0f3ff83213e4f10d411d6e183f:0
  • value  16000000
    address  3M5U2rXeWeVKQKL5Y3Bbpmy2MRtS12xCbm
  • 669e31af3815e2ddda65544748cc2acf37ecaa0f3ff83213e4f10d411d6e183f:1
  • value  1202415998
    address  3DGxAYYUA61WrrdbBac8Ra9eA9peAQwTJF